Kameravarnare och map.mob filformat

Elektronikrelaterade (på komponentnivå) frågor och funderingar.
Användarvisningsbild
AntiZ
Inlägg: 321
Blev medlem: 22 februari 2007, 13:34:14
Ort: V. Husby
Kontakt:

Kameravarnare och map.mob filformat

Inlägg av AntiZ »

Hej!

Som tips kan jag nämna att Mekonomen har köpt Micro och de har en hel del lagerrensning bla, elektronikspray (tarbor fluss etc) för 30:- och massa andra sprayer och fartkameravarnade av typen Calix GPS Speed Guard av vilken jag har köpt en (350:- istället för 1200:-)
De har även en del LED-kit för bilar som nu säljs för 30:- eller likande som har kostat 400:- ( :shock: ) vem som ville betala det innan vet jag inte. Detta var förövrigt mekonomen Linköping.

Kameravarnaren kom med en Ciggplugg till USB-konverter, samt USB-RS232 (med PS2 plugg)-konverter (borde inte vara så svårt att ta reda på rx/tx och kunna använda till annat.

Det är typen som bara visar hastighet och kurs, samt man kan ladda in en databasfil (map.mob) som troligtvis innehåller kamerapositioner ;-)

http://www.Calix.se kan man hitta den senaste versionen av filen som är ca 27 kB stor hex-fil.

Jag satt ett par timmar igår och sökte efter information om hur denna fil var uppbyggd, alternativt program som kunde dekryptera och skriva in egna koordinater. Men jag gick bet.

Filen börjar och slutar med:

Kod: Markera allt

S0030000FC
.
.
.
S9030000FC
Dessa återfinns i många typer av hex-filer, men i denna fils fall så är det det som är mellan start och slut som skiljer sig mot de vanliga hex-filerna.

Kod: Markera allt

Istället för SLAADDDDDD..DDDC
S-börjar altid medS, L-Lenght, A-Addr., D-Data och C-Checksum
så verkar de köra:
SB..5AAADDD7DDDD7DDDD7DDDD7DDDD7...DDDDCR

SB..5AAA -> 0x 53 42 85 00 35 + AA AA (AA) ( 2 eller 3 bytes address  :humm: )
DD7DDD7 -> 7 byte (0xYY) + 0x07 upprepas 16 ggr. 
CR -> avsluar alltid med CR+LF (0x 0D 0A) Dvs inte någon Checksum.

En typisk rad:
SB… 5$@#D!(Â#þ!sLÄ*è!=LÏ*ÿ!˜*–/G!-.ž}"!(.¢}Y!}>µÅp!>‚Å„!_QqÐ’!RÐÓ!_bÉñ°!c"ò>!qgc2!vm¬@t!mæA!vwy
Verkar som varje "rad" SB...CR+LF ä 138 byte stor och det finns runt 200 rader. Men enligt vägverket finns ca 1000 kameror utmed vägarna.

En annan sak är att de första 50 raderna är betydligt mer "tomma" (0x00) än rad 50-200

Någon som har sett detta innan eller har samma problem?

Någon som har en tidigare version av filen. Nyaste filen är 9053 (2009-maj-v.3) Det vore intressant att synka mot någon äldre och se om man kan hitta olikheter jämförm med de kameror som satts upp och då få ett hum om hur filen är konfad.

Btw. Navirad GPS-2 ser extremt lika ut, och har en identiskt map.mob fil.
Användarvisningsbild
AndLi
Inlägg: 18566
Blev medlem: 11 februari 2004, 18:17:59
Ort: Knivsta
Kontakt:

Re: Kameravarnare och map.mob filformat

Inlägg av AndLi »

De har även en del LED-kit för bilar som nu säljs för 30:- eller likande som har kostat 400:- ( ) vem som ville betala det innan vet jag inte
Ingen det är väl därför de kursa, jag brukade handla en del där , men en dag när jag kom in i butiken var den förvandlad till en stylingshop. Då sluta jag...

Det är bara inte en binärfil som har något typ av filsystem lagrat på sig?
Raderna har altså inget med kamrorna att göra utan det hela är ett lager längre ner?
Användarvisningsbild
AntiZ
Inlägg: 321
Blev medlem: 22 februari 2007, 13:34:14
Ort: V. Husby
Kontakt:

Re: Kameravarnare och map.mob filformat

Inlägg av AntiZ »

Kan tänkas. Men det låter ju som det är mycket jobb för någa koordinater!

Efter midsommar ska jag rota lite mer, det ska nog bli en dissikering av prylen för att se lite vad det är som gör jobbet.
Användarvisningsbild
mrfrenzy
Co Admin
Inlägg: 15842
Blev medlem: 16 april 2006, 17:04:10

Re: Kameravarnare och map.mob filformat

Inlägg av mrfrenzy »

Det verkar som att filen använder Motorolas S-record.
En beskrivning av formatet finns Här.
Biblioteket srecord kan läsa och skriva formatet, så även libgis. Båda finns som debianpaket.
Användarvisningsbild
AntiZ
Inlägg: 321
Blev medlem: 22 februari 2007, 13:34:14
Ort: V. Husby
Kontakt:

Re: Kameravarnare och map.mob filformat

Inlägg av AntiZ »

mrfrenzy:
Jag har tittat på den där och får inte ihop det med bitarna :humm: Men det kan ju vara en tweek på S-record helt klart.

Ska kolla upp biblioteken.

Tack!
PF013
Inlägg: 324
Blev medlem: 6 december 2007, 08:44:23
Ort: Linköping

Re: Kameravarnare och map.mob filformat

Inlägg av PF013 »

Kameravarnarna finns kvar på Mekonomen Outlet (i Mekonomens gamla lokal) i Linköping, en hel pall, och kostar fortfarande 350:-. Värt att notera är att den även verkar fungera som en vanlig NMEA-gps när man inte kör uppdateringsprogrammet. Om man bara startar ett terminalprogram på 4800 mot porten som omvandlaren dyker upp som så trillar det ut en massa NMEA-strängar.

Programmet har jag inte fått att funka på min vista-maskin hemma, men under XP på jobbet har jag precis lyckats uppdatera. Under vista så kan jag köra teminalprogram, men får blåskärm efter ett par minuter. Uppdateringsprogrammet verkar hänga när den hittar GPSen. Om den inte sitter i så säger den snällt att den inte hittar något.

För övrigt verkar den fungera föredömligt. Jag har visserligen inte kört i närheten av några kamerastolpar, men jag köpte den bara för att få en trovärdig hastighetsmätare att kolla hur mycket glädjemätare bilen har. Till det fungerar den utmärkt, och såna små finesser att den visar kompassriktning med 8 LED och växlar till att visa klockan när man står still får en att tro att det är någon som tänkt lite.

Jag har länge tänkt att man borde bygga nåt sånt här, men för 350:- så är det inget att fundera på. Även om det vore lite coolare med spegelvända LED-siffror som man speglar i vindrutan... 8)
Användarvisningsbild
AntiZ
Inlägg: 321
Blev medlem: 22 februari 2007, 13:34:14
Ort: V. Husby
Kontakt:

Re: Kameravarnare och map.mob filformat

Inlägg av AntiZ »

PF013:

Har ungefär samma erfarenheter som dig gällande Vista, men har inte fått blåskärm på XP.

Tycker min är rätt stabil vid god sikt, men när det kommer lite träd på sidorna så "hoppar" hastigheten lite, och företrädelsevis nedåt... Dvs att håller man 90 och det blir lite skog så visar iaf min gärna 85-92. När den tappar täckning fryser hastigheten 5-10 sekunder innan klockan dyker upp. Men ofta är den rätt snabbt tillbaka.

Den använder någon form av interpolation tror jag för hastigheten uppdateras med kanske 3-4 ggr sekunden mot NMEA's 1 ggr/sek.

I midsommras testades den live med kameror mellan Uppsala och Östhammar. Den skrek till i god tid. Men den hade lite problem och tappade täckning då och då när det blev tät skog. Men det finns uttag för yttre antenn så det borde ju gå och lösa.
Skriv svar